What Is EVO ICL Surgery and How Does It Work?
EVO ICL surgical procedure is an innovative treatment designed to correct vision problems like nearsightedness and astigmatism. Unlike conventional laser surgical procedures, this approach includes dental implanting a special lens inside your eye, supplying a safe and effective choice. The lens is made from biocompatible materials, guaranteeing it integrates smoothly with your eye's natural structure. Throughout the procedure, your cosmetic surgeon makes a little incision, usually calling for no stitches, and places the lens behind your iris. You'll continue to be awake yet relaxed, as numbing drops manage any kind of pain. The entire process generally takes less than an hour, and lots of patients discover enhanced vision practically right away. This innovative technique intends to enhance your quality of life, permitting you to experience clearer vision without the trouble of glasses or calls.
Key Advantages of Choosing EVO ICL for Vision Modification
Selecting EVO ICL for vision adjustment uses countless benefits that can substantially boost your every day life. Initially, it supplies a fast and reliable service for those with modest to extreme nearsightedness, usually providing sharp vision practically immediately. Unlike standard LASIK, EVO ICL doesn't change the cornea, making it a great option if you have thin corneas or completely dry eyes. The lens is detachable, so if your vision adjustments, changes can be made easily. In addition, the procedure is minimally intrusive, generally requiring just a short outpatient check out. You'll delight in a rapid recovery time, enabling you to return to your day-to-day activities swiftly. Overall, EVO ICL combines safety, performance, and flexibility for lasting vision enhancement.
What to Expect Throughout Recovery and Prices of EVO ICL Surgical Treatment?
After undergoing EVO ICL surgery, you can expect a smooth recovery procedure, though it's important to follow your specialist's post-operative directions very closely. You'll likely experience some light pain and blurry vision originally, however these signs and symptoms generally boost within a couple of days. Many people go back to normal tasks within a week, but you must stay clear of difficult workout and swimming for a short duration. As for costs, EVO ICL surgical procedure usually varies from $3,000 to $5,000 per eye, depending upon various aspects like your area and doctor's proficiency. Several insurance strategies do not cover this treatment, so it's a good idea to go over funding alternatives upfront.
